Eli Collins commented on HDFS-3194: ----------------------------------- Hi Amith, I think the current behavior (rolling the log on each period) is intended. I think the bug is that we're starting a new period way too frequently (every 5 seconds instead of every three weeks by default). DataBlockScanner#run calls scanBlockPoolSlice every 5 seconds, and it starts a new period every time. Instead I think we should only start a new period in BlockPoolSliceScanner#scan when the full period is up. Make sense?
